View | Details | Raw Unified | Return to bug 222017 | Differences between
and this patch

Collapse All | Expand All

(-)devel/dconf/Makefile (-7 / +6 lines)
Lines 2-17 Link Here
2
# $FreeBSD$
2
# $FreeBSD$
3
3
4
PORTNAME=	dconf
4
PORTNAME=	dconf
5
PORTVERSION=	0.24.0
5
PORTVERSION=	0.26.0
6
PORTREVISION=	1
7
CATEGORIES=	devel gnome
6
CATEGORIES=	devel gnome
8
MASTER_SITES=	GNOME
7
MASTER_SITES=	GNOME
9
DISTNAME=	dconf-${PORTVERSION}
10
DIST_SUBDIR=	gnome3
8
DIST_SUBDIR=	gnome3
11
9
12
MAINTAINER=	gnome@FreeBSD.org
10
MAINTAINER=	gnome@FreeBSD.org
13
COMMENT=	Configuration database system for GNOME
11
COMMENT=	Configuration database system for GNOME
14
12
13
LICENSE=	LGPL21
14
LICENSE_FILE=	${WRKSRC}/COPYING
15
15
BUILD_DEPENDS=	vala>=0.18.1:lang/vala \
16
BUILD_DEPENDS=	vala>=0.18.1:lang/vala \
16
		docbook-xsl>=0:textproc/docbook-xsl
17
		docbook-xsl>=0:textproc/docbook-xsl
17
LIB_DEPENDS=	libdbus-1.so:devel/dbus
18
LIB_DEPENDS=	libdbus-1.so:devel/dbus
Lines 18-29 Link Here
18
19
19
PORTSCOUT=	limitw:1,even
20
PORTSCOUT=	limitw:1,even
20
21
21
USES=		gettext gmake pathfix pkgconfig tar:xz
22
USES=		gettext gmake localbase pathfix pkgconfig tar:xz
22
USE_GNOME=	glib20
23
USE_GNOME=	glib20 libxslt:build
23
USE_LDCONFIG=	yes
24
USE_LDCONFIG=	yes
24
GNU_CONFIGURE=	yes
25
GNU_CONFIGURE=	yes
25
CPPFLAGS+=	-I${LOCALBASE}/include
26
LDFLAGS+=	-L${LOCALBASE}/lib
27
26
28
post-patch:
27
post-patch:
29
	@${REINPLACE_CMD} -e 's|/etc/|${PREFIX}/etc/|g' \
28
	@${REINPLACE_CMD} -e 's|/etc/|${PREFIX}/etc/|g' \
(-)devel/dconf/distinfo (-2 / +3 lines)
Lines 1-2 Link Here
1
SHA256 (gnome3/dconf-0.24.0.tar.xz) = 4373e0ced1f4d7d68d518038796c073696280e22957babb29feb0267c630fec2
1
TIMESTAMP = 1504402096
2
SIZE (gnome3/dconf-0.24.0.tar.xz) = 218512
2
SHA256 (gnome3/dconf-0.26.0.tar.xz) = 8683292eb31a3fae31e561f0a4220d8569b0f6d882e9958b68373f9043d658c9
3
SIZE (gnome3/dconf-0.26.0.tar.xz) = 219688
(-)devel/dconf/files/patch-docs_Makefile.in (-6 / +6 lines)
Lines 1-19 Link Here
1
--- docs/Makefile.in.orig	2015-05-26 11:07:25.983427000 +0200
1
--- docs/Makefile.in.orig	2017-09-03 08:13:31 UTC
2
+++ docs/Makefile.in	2015-05-26 11:07:26.010090000 +0200
2
+++ docs/Makefile.in
3
@@ -903,13 +903,13 @@
3
@@ -925,13 +925,13 @@ dist-hook: dist-check-gtkdoc all-gtk-doc dist-hook-loc
4
 .PHONY : dist-hook-local docs
4
 .PHONY : dist-hook-local docs
5
 
5
 
6
 %.1: %.xml
6
 %.1: %.xml
7
-	$(AM_V_GEN) $(XSLTPROC) $(XSLTPROC_MAN_FLAGS) http://docbook.sourceforge.net/release/xsl/current/manpages/docbook.xsl $<
7
-	$(AM_V_GEN) $(XSLTPROC) $(XSLTPROC_MAN_FLAGS) http://docbook.sourceforge.net/release/xsl/current/manpages/docbook.xsl $<
8
+	$(AM_V_GEN) $(XSLTPROC) $(XSLTPROC_MAN_FLAGS) %%LOCALBASE%%/share/xsl/docbook/manpages/docbook.xsl $<
8
+	$(AM_V_GEN) $(XSLTPROC) $(XSLTPROC_MAN_FLAGS) /usr/local/share/xsl/docbook/manpages/docbook.xsl $<
9
 
9
 
10
 dconf.1: dconf-tool.xml
10
 dconf.1: dconf-tool.xml
11
-	$(AM_V_GEN) $(XSLTPROC) $(XSLTPROC_MAN_FLAGS) http://docbook.sourceforge.net/release/xsl/current/manpages/docbook.xsl $<
11
-	$(AM_V_GEN) $(XSLTPROC) $(XSLTPROC_MAN_FLAGS) http://docbook.sourceforge.net/release/xsl/current/manpages/docbook.xsl $<
12
+	$(AM_V_GEN) $(XSLTPROC) $(XSLTPROC_MAN_FLAGS) %%LOCALBASE%%/share/xsl/docbook/manpages/docbook.xsl $<
12
+	$(AM_V_GEN) $(XSLTPROC) $(XSLTPROC_MAN_FLAGS) /usr/local/share/xsl/docbook/manpages/docbook.xsl $<
13
 
13
 
14
 dconf.7: dconf-overview.xml
14
 dconf.7: dconf-overview.xml
15
-	$(AM_V_GEN) $(XSLTPROC) $(XSLTPROC_MAN_FLAGS) http://docbook.sourceforge.net/release/xsl/current/manpages/docbook.xsl $<
15
-	$(AM_V_GEN) $(XSLTPROC) $(XSLTPROC_MAN_FLAGS) http://docbook.sourceforge.net/release/xsl/current/manpages/docbook.xsl $<
16
+	$(AM_V_GEN) $(XSLTPROC) $(XSLTPROC_MAN_FLAGS) %%LOCALBASE%%/share/xsl/docbook/manpages/docbook.xsl $<
16
+	$(AM_V_GEN) $(XSLTPROC) $(XSLTPROC_MAN_FLAGS) /usr/local/share/xsl/docbook/manpages/docbook.xsl $<
17
 
17
 
18
 # Tell versions [3.59,3.63) of GNU make to not export all variables.
18
 # Tell versions [3.59,3.63) of GNU make to not export all variables.
19
 # Otherwise a system limit (for SysV at least) may be exceeded.
19
 # Otherwise a system limit (for SysV at least) may be exceeded.
(-)devel/dconf/pkg-descr (-1 / +1 lines)
Lines 15-18 Link Here
15
    * Proper locking so that configuration data doesn't get corrupted
15
    * Proper locking so that configuration data doesn't get corrupted
16
      when accessed by multiple applications at the same time.
16
      when accessed by multiple applications at the same time.
17
17
18
WWW: http://live.gnome.org/dconf
18
WWW: https://wiki.gnome.org/Projects/dconf
(-)devel/dconf/pkg-plist (-6 / +5 lines)
Lines 1-18 Link Here
1
bin/dconf
1
bin/dconf
2
include/dconf-dbus-1/dconf-dbus-1.h
3
include/dconf/client/dconf-client.h
2
include/dconf/client/dconf-client.h
4
include/dconf/common/dconf-changeset.h
3
include/dconf/common/dconf-changeset.h
5
include/dconf/common/dconf-error.h
4
include/dconf/common/dconf-enums.h
6
include/dconf/common/dconf-paths.h
5
include/dconf/common/dconf-paths.h
7
include/dconf/dconf.h
6
include/dconf/dconf.h
8
lib/gio/modules/libdconfsettings.so
7
lib/gio/modules/libdconfsettings.so
9
lib/libdconf-dbus-1.so
10
lib/libdconf-dbus-1.so.0
11
lib/libdconf-dbus-1.so.0.0.0
12
lib/libdconf.so
8
lib/libdconf.so
13
lib/libdconf.so.1
9
lib/libdconf.so.1
14
lib/libdconf.so.1.0.0
10
lib/libdconf.so.1.0.0
15
libdata/pkgconfig/dconf-dbus-1.pc
16
libdata/pkgconfig/dconf.pc
11
libdata/pkgconfig/dconf.pc
17
libexec/dconf-service
12
libexec/dconf-service
18
man/man1/dconf-service.1.gz
13
man/man1/dconf-service.1.gz
Lines 22-27 Link Here
22
share/dbus-1/services/ca.desrt.dconf.service
17
share/dbus-1/services/ca.desrt.dconf.service
23
share/gtk-doc/html/dconf/DConfClient.html
18
share/gtk-doc/html/dconf/DConfClient.html
24
share/gtk-doc/html/dconf/annotation-glossary.html
19
share/gtk-doc/html/dconf/annotation-glossary.html
20
share/gtk-doc/html/dconf/api-index-0.16.html
21
share/gtk-doc/html/dconf/api-index-0.18.html
22
share/gtk-doc/html/dconf/api-index-0.20.html
23
share/gtk-doc/html/dconf/api-index-0.26.html
25
share/gtk-doc/html/dconf/api-index-full.html
24
share/gtk-doc/html/dconf/api-index-full.html
26
share/gtk-doc/html/dconf/ch01.html
25
share/gtk-doc/html/dconf/ch01.html
27
share/gtk-doc/html/dconf/dconf-DConfChangeset.html
26
share/gtk-doc/html/dconf/dconf-DConfChangeset.html

Return to bug 222017